Skip to content

About Our PracticeHands help up to the sun.

Our Mission

Our practice mission is to offer the highest possible standard of care in a friendly and welcoming environment. We strive to help patients understand the cause of their pain and offer customized care, providing both symptom relief and preventative techniques.

Dr. John Varga has over twenty four years’ experience and is dedicated to helping his patients with a truly human, compassionate approach. He genuinely cares about you, and wants to give you the care and tools you need to achieve your best health.

What Makes Us Different

Patients appreciate Dr. Varga’s warmth and his ability to break down their symptoms into easily comprehensible terms, so they leave the office feeling better and with greater understanding of how their body can and should work. He wants to make a difference in your life and empower you to take charge of your own health in a proactive way.

Dr. Varga received the Hamilton Spectator Readers’ Choice Awards 2022 Platinum Winner—Best Chiropractor.

Our History

After receiving his Doctor of Chiropractic degree from New York Chiropractic College, Dr. Varga opened his first clinic in Hamilton. In 2008, he expanded to Stoney Creek and in 2019, he took over this clinic from the retiring chiropractor who had served Markham and Cornell for nearly 25 years.

Dr. Varga is delighted to be part of the community and to provide a natural approach to health for patients of all ages, from a few hours old to over 100!

Life-Changing Care

Pain changes how we interact with others and the world around us, and Dr. Varga wants to help everyone maximize their health and quality of life. That looks different for each person. Entire families get relief when we help an infant sleep through the night for example. We recently helped a toddler who had jumped off of a bunk bed. He was hospitalized for three days and couldn’t stand on his own. Dr. Varga gently adjusted him, and he was able to walk without pain after that first visit.

Schedule Today

Contact us today to book an appointment.


About Our Practice | (905) 294-2904